Runbook: Nightfill Scheduler (Bramblehook Data Platform)

Nightfill kicks off backfill jobs at 02:00 local, reading the manifest from the warehouse staging bucket. If a run stalls, check the lease table first; stale leases older than six hours can be cleared safely. Restarting the scheduler requires a complete env file on the worker host, including the warehouse access credential. That credential line appears immediately below this sentence.

sealed setting: LEDGER_TOKEN20=6148d35bbb480b0ab79e

## 2.14.3 — Changelog

- Raised read-replica lag alarm threshold on the Pinefold analytics cluster from 15s to 45s after repeated false pages during nightly batch loads.
- Alarm now auto-suppresses during declared maintenance windows.
- Added lag trend panel to the Opsdeck dashboard.

Rollback: revert config bundle 2.14.2. Questions on this change go to the owner listed below.

signatory, yahog-badug: Quenix Ulaael

For plugin authors targeting the Wrenfield firmware update channel: this review flags that your handler assumes updates arrive in a single frame. The channel actually delivers chunked payloads, and chunks may be reordered under lossy links, so you must buffer by sequence number and verify the manifest hash before committing. Plugins that skip verification will be rejected by the Hollybrook gateway starting next release. The chunking and timeout constants the channel enforces are listed here.

tuning table, kawep-tawif:
CAPS = {
    "olidor": 80,
    "belion": 7,
    "quenys": 225,
    "druox": 839,
    "fraath": 482,
}

Visitors may not enter the first-aid room on level 2 unescorted. A trained first-aider from the Hollis Point duty roster must accompany them at all times. Log every visit in the wall binder, including time in and out. Restock requests go to the facilities desk, not direct to suppliers. The door stays locked outside incidents. Duty first-aiders gain entry using the code below.

door code, tajof-kageg: bdg-QVDCE-3